This oven does not keep an accurate temperature. It says the set temperature on the control but raise it 5degrees and when it kicks in to start raising it 5 degrees it says it’s actually way off by 50-75 degrees. Recently it has started to warm up so slowly it’s unbelievable. I discovered the using the convection bake for pre heating helps get to the supposed temperature faster, then you switch it over to regular bake. One piece of the metal grate on the top stove part just fell off. I might’ve understood if it was on the side we use the most often, or if something had been dropped on it or bent it, but nothing. It just broke off. Super disappointed because we haven’t ever purchased a new range this nice and now we got a POSamsung if you get my drift.

I absolutely love my new Samsung gas stove and oven. The stovetop has a griddle which heats evenly and is great for making a big family breakfast! It’s easy to clean, which is super important to me. Oh, it has a self cleaning oven, too. This Samsung oven has an air fryer component, convection oven capability, broiler, and a sourdough bread proofing setting. It also has Bluetooth that alerts me to when preheating is complete and when the burners are being turned on ( a great option to have with little ones or even an elderly family member who may be forgetful). The controls are easy to use, the oven heats quickly and burners work great. I love my new Samsung oven! Oh, I love the broiler, too! I’m so glad that we chose Samsung.

We replaced a 13 year old version of this range with this one today. Overall, it is great, BUT for some reason the time clock will not display consistently. The whole display goes blank when not in use. You have to physically touch the clock icon on the control panel to see the time. This is not mentioned in the manual, but my husband found other people complaining about the same thing. Supposedly, it's some kind of energy saver. Ha! We use this as a clock in the kitchen and I can't imagine it takes that much energy to run a clock.
I guess it was a trade off that the oven light actually stays on when you open and close the door to check on a dish in the oven. We had to physically turn the oven light back on every time we opened and closed the door on our older version.
Also, be sure you check all of the recommended settings for preheating and cooking on the griddle before using it and keep a pot holder handy because it may move around when you use a spatula to turn over something like a grilled cheese sandwich. The manual actually has a warning about this.
